Good News? Lefferts Ave Speed Camera Taken Down in Crown Heights
A speed camera located on Lefferts Ave in Crown Heights between Albany Ave and Kingston Ave has been taken down by the city, camera, pole, and all.

Sapir Cohen came to celebrate Simchat Torah on October 7th together with her partner, Sasha, at Kibbutz Nir Oz where his family lived. That same Shabbat, Sapir was kidnapped to Gaza and released after 55 days in Hamas captivity. When she returned to Israel she found out that Sasha was kidnapped and his father was murdered. Now she is fighting for his return and the return of all the hostages.

A Pakistani citizen residing in Canada, Muhammad Shahzeb Khan, 20, also known as Shahzeb Jadoon, was arrested on Sept. 4 in Canada after he made plans to perpetrate a terror attack on a Chabad Center in Brooklyn.
